Seven years later, Laure, under Lily's identity, returns to Paris as the wife of Watts, the American ambassador to France.
Laure controls Bardo through deception and a fabricated criminal scheme.
Laure frames Bardo for her staged kidnapping and manipulates him into following through with the supposed abduction.
Racine is part of the criminal team Laure abandons.
Racine supports Laure during the botched robbery, after which Laure double-crosses her accomplices and flees to Paris.
Their operational alliance collapses after Laure takes the stolen gems.
Black Tie provides support during the Cannes diamond heist with Laure, but Laure later double-crosses him and escapes with the diamonds.
